Gold plunges by Rs 600 to below Rs 31,000 level

News, Business

New Delhi: Gold prices today tumbled by Rs 600 to hit almost three-week low of Rs 30,950 per 10 grams in the local market here today due to weak global advices.

Fall in demand from local jewellers too kept pressure on the precious metal.

Silver cracked below the Rs 39,000-mark by falling Rs 450 to Rs 38,900 per kg on poor offtake by industrial units and coin makers.
